My replacement HTC phone (insurance replacement) has some odd setting I cannot figure out.

1. Gmail account associated to phone set up correctly - it is associated with the gmail app and comes up in it - but ALSO comes up in HTC Mail app (that might be good or bad, bad could be the double downloading of email - not sure and that that is not the primary problem).

2. two other gmail accounts do NOT go to the gmail app, they only appear in the HTC mail app, but in all other places, correctly show the GMAIL app icon, so the associations seem to be correct (and did check associations, it does say GMAIL with the gmail ICON)

3. my earthlink POP/SMTP account correctly goes to only the HTC mail app (no problem there)

There has to be some other setting that will assign the gmail accounts to the gmail app AND remove them from the HTC Mail app.

I looked at my old phone, the new phone, the internet.  There has to be some setting that is different on the Verizon/Assurion refrub phone that is different or I am missing.

The gmail account you registered the phone with will show up in the Gmail app by default.  What you probably did after that was go to the accounts & sync menu and proceeded to add your Gmail addresses under Gmail there.  Instead, you have to add them under the Google heading.  I think you can also do this through the Gmail app, but I could be wrong.  If I remember correctly, it wasn't very easy to delete the accounts from the mail app, so you may have to clear data on the app and only add the other accounts.

OK, this all has to do with the latest Gmail update...  for those of you getting a replacement HTC phone (although this could be with any phone) that has the updated GMAIL client

1. turn off auto updates (the more I see going wrong with apps, the more I am going this way so will only update one app at a time and see how it goes as Facebook update messes up the HTC notifications)

2. I went into settings/Apps/All/GMAIL and then uninstalled updates (so it puts this back to the original GMAIL app that came on the phone

3. in Apps/Accounts & Sync deleted all my gmail accounts that had the GMAIL icon next to them except the original one on the phone

4. went into GMAIL (the old one, the original that came on the phone) - did the Add Account (WHERE IT BELONGS GOOGLE - what are you guys doing over there?!) and added all my Gmail accounts.

Problem solved (well, let's call it testing it is 2 am here)
